    New Google Feature Will Now Tell You The Best Time, Cheapest Dates To Book A Flight: Here's How

    With the holiday season quickly approaching, flight prices are about to skyrocket, which gives way to the age-old predicament of booking your flight now or later when planning travel.

    In-swoops Google to be our high-tech superhero and save the day.

    There's a new feature Google Flights has unveiled that removes the guesswork and will save you money by letting you know when's the right time to book the flight you might have your eyes on.

    And it's all based on its historical flight data, news sources are reporting.

    So how does it all work?

    In this scenario, let's say a family is planning a vacation to Florida in the winter and would like to purchase their tickets now. Google will tell you whether prices are lower or higher than average at the moment, in addition to when to book the flight for the best deal.

    Google Flights has always allowed users to view if current prices are low, average, or high, but now with this new feature, users will be able to book a flight at the best time and save money while doing so, GoBankRates, KSBW and CNBC reported.

    Google Flights also does price tracking and will send you an alert when the flight you're considering decreases in price. Additionally, Google Flights has a price-guarantee tool that will give you a refund if the ticket price goes down after you've already booked through the site, KSBW reported.

    To use price tracking and price guarantee, be sure you're logged into your Google account.

    Then, go to flights.Google.Com on your phone, enter where you'd like to go with the departure dates and tap "Done." Google will then tell you towards the top, before the list of departing flights, whether the prices are typical or not. You can then tap the down arrow to learn more, such as when it's the best time to book.

    Ovative Group Wins Digiday Technology Award For Best Marketing Analytics Platform

    MINNEAPOLIS, Aug. 31,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Ovative Group, a national independent media and measurement firm, is a winner of Digiday's Technology Award for Best Marketing Analytics Platform and a finalist for Best Data Team. The Digiday Technology Awards recognize companies that are using technology to modernize media and marketing. These two awards highlight Ovative's unified marketing measurement tool, MAP, and its ability to holistically measure full-funnel marketing effectiveness for clients.

    Ovative uses MAP alongside its holistic metric, Enterprise Marketing Return (EMR), to consistently measure and optimize marketing investments. MAP measures media performance to determine the value of each marketing touchpoint along a consumer's path to purchase, generating actionable insights. This tool provides the most comprehensive view of a marketing program, combining customer data and advanced modeling to unlock incremental revenue and customer potential.

    In an ever-changing market, Ovative uses MAP to overcome industry challenges, including third-party cookie depreciation, navigating increasingly complex data, and platform algorithm changes. By partnering closely with platforms like Meta and Google, and diversifying into newer platforms like TikTok, Ovative has adjusted quickly and exceeded client goals through this new approach.
